数据库编程学习
数据库是现代计算机系统中最重要的组件之一。现代计算机系统可能需要存储大量的数据,如个人信息、财务数据、医疗数据等等。这些数据需要进行管理和存储,以便快速的访问和处理。数据库编程是一种掌握数据库管理和操作技能的重要方式,下面是一些数据库编程学习的相关内容:
1. 数据库的基础知识
在学习数据库编程之前,需要掌握数据库的基础知识。数据库是一个组织数据的容器,可以存储和检索数据。数据库通常由表组成,每个表都包含多个字段。表中的每一行表示一个记录,每个记录都包含一组值,这些值对应于该行中的字段。在学习编程之前,需要了解SQL语言的基础,例如创建表、插入数据、更新数据、查询数据、删除数据等等。
2. 数据库的设计原则
在设计数据库时,应该遵循一些基本原则。例如,应该将数据分解为不同的表,每个表应该只包含一个实体类型。在设计表时,应该定义主键,以便在对表进行操作时能够唯一地标识每个记录。此外,还应该确保数据的一致性,以及避免冗余数据的存储。
3. 数据库连接和操作
在进行数据库编程时,需要连接到数据库并执行各种操作,例如插入、更新、查询和删除数据。这些操作通常使用SQL语言来执行。应该了解如何使用程序语言(如PHP、Python和Java)连接到数据库,并执行各种SQL操作。此外,还应该掌握如何使用ORM框架(例如Hibernate和Django)来进行数据库操作。
4. 数据库安全性
数据库是存储敏感信息的重要组件,因此需要采取各种措施来保护数据库的安全性。这些措施包括限制访问、使用强密码、进行备份和恢复、加密数据等等。此外,还应该定期进行安全审计,以确保数据库的安全性。
常见问答
1. 什么是数据库编程?
数据库编程是一种掌握数据库管理和操作技能的编程方式,用于连接到数据库并执行各种操作,例如插入、更新、查询和删除数据。
2. 如何学习数据库编程?
学习数据库编程需要掌握数据库的基础知识,例如SQL语言的基础,数据库设计原则,数据库连接和操作,以及数据库安全性。
3. 有哪些编程语言适用于数据库编程?
常用的编程语言包括PHP、Python、Java、C#等等。这些编程语言都支持对数据库的连接和操作。
4. 如何保护数据库的安全性?
可以采取各种措施来保护数据库的安全性,例如限制访问、使用强密码、进行备份和恢复、加密数据等等。此外,还应该定期进行安全审计,以确保数据库的安全性。
5. 什么是ORM框架?
ORM框架是一种将对象模型映射到关系型数据库的工具。它可以将对象转换为SQL语句,并将查询结果转换为对象。常用的ORM框架包括Hibernate、Django等等。
本文来源:词雅网
本文地址:https://www.ciyawang.com/lgak6v.html
本文使用「 署名-非商业性使用-相同方式共享 4.0 国际 (CC BY-NC-SA 4.0) 」许可协议授权,转载或使用请署名并注明出处。
相关推荐
-
如何进行数据库表结构设计和索引优化建议的技巧
据库的基础,设计良好的表结构可以提高应用程序的性能和可维护性。以下是一些有用的技巧。 1. 避免冗余数据 冗余数据是指在多个表中存储相同数据的情况。这种情况会导致数据不一致和增加数据更新的复杂性。在
-
用C语言实现求两数的最大公约数的例子
种叫做“辗转相除法”的算法。 辗转相除法的基本思路是:两个整数的最大公约数等于其中较小的数和两数相除余数的最大公约数。具体的实现过程如下: int gcd(int a, int b){ re
-
C语言实例-求两数的最大公约数
约数。 辗转相除法 辗转相除法也叫作欧几里得算法,其基本思想是:用大数除以小数,再用小数除以得到的余数,如此反复,直到余数为0为止,最后的除数就是最大公约数。 int gcd(int a, int
-
SQL SELECT DISTINCT语句:让数据更清晰
中选择不同的值,并返回不重复的结果。这个语句非常有用,因为它可以帮助我们清晰地看到数据,避免重复和冗余数据。 SELECT DISTINCT column1, column2, ... FROM ta
-
Python整除和取余
下面我们将介绍这两种运算以及它们的用法。 什么是整除? 整除是指一个数能够被另一个数整除,而没有余数。在Python中,整除使用符号“//”表示。例如,假设我们想要求10除以3的结果: 10
-
Python整除符号及其用法
thon整除符号和取模运算符的区别在于,整除符号返回两个数相除的整数部分,取模运算符返回两个数相除的余数部分。 print(10 // 3) # 输出结果为3 print(10
-
Python整除:从基础到实践
.333,但使用整除符号“//”时,结果为3。 2. Python整除的实践应用 2.1 计算商和余数 使用整除符号“//”和求余符号“%”可以方便地计算商和余数。例如: a = 20 b = 3
-
Python整除运算例子
print(avg) # Output: 8 计算商和余数 使用整除运算符可以方便地计算商和余数。 a = 10
-
Python整除向下取整及其应用
别是什么? 整除运算符//返回被除数除以除数的商的整数部分,取模运算符%返回被除数除以除数的余数。例如,10除以3的商是3,余数是1,因此10 // 3返回3,10 % 3返回1。
-
C语言取余数的符号
在C语言中,取余数的符号是“%”,它是一种二元运算符,用于计算两个数相除后的余数。 取余数的用途 取余数在编程中有很多实际的应用,比如: 检查一个数是否为偶数或奇数。当一个数除以2的余数为0时,